I really enjoyed using AstraHori XH-2 light meter until the button went "soft" then wiggled and quit functioning all together. That happened 2 months after I bought it. Now it is a small paper weight. I looked inside and the "switch" inside broke off from the circuit board and was rattling around. Astrahori -- bad engineering. Small reinforced backer for the "switch" would solve the problem, because I really liked this little meter.

This is a stellar little meter. It's form factor is unbeatable, you really don't even need to use it primarily mounted to a hot shoe, I've been regularly using it as my primary meter for a variety of older cameras in my collection and it's worked perfectly so far. It's pretty easy to get a hang of once you've read the manual, but the manual is small and easily pocketable so you could also just take it out with you and figure it out as you go along (it's not that complicated).The other biggest benefit to this light meter is that it's USB-C rechargeable, so no more having to make sure you carry extra batteries for your old Sekonic.
